Makes approx. 30 meatballs
|
| |
| Ingredients |
|
2 lbs breakfast
sausage (1 tube of "regular" and 1 tube of "spicy") |
|
2 eggs |
|
2/3 cup
of breadcrumbs |
|
1 cup ketchup |
|
4 tablespoons
brown sugar |
|
2 tablespoons
vinegar |
|
2 tablespoons
soy sauce |
|
|
| Instructions |
| 1. |
Mix together
the sausage, eggs, and breadcrumbs. Form into meatballs (the size is up
to you, but a ping-pong ball size usually works best) |
| 2. |
In a large
saucepan, cook ketchup, brown sugar, vinegar, and soy sauce until heated
through. Do this while cooking meatballs. |
| 3. |
Cook meatballs
in a skillet until brown on all sides. When meatballs are finished cooking,
drain slightly and put the meatballs into the ketchup mixture. Cook meatballs
in sauce for about 20 minutes - this will finish cooking the meatballs
and also form a glaze on the balls. |
|
|
|
Note:
These meatballs go pretty fast - you might think about making two batches.
If making more than one batch, DON'T cook all the meatballs in the same
pot. The weight of the meatballs will destroy the meatballs on the bottom,
and you'll have a pot full of tasty pork sausage, but meatballs only on
the top. Make as 2-pound batches and you'll be fine... |
